Factors Influencing Gucci Espresso Spoon Prices:
The price of Gucci espresso spoons isn't fixed; it varies based on several crucial factors:
* Material: The primary material used in the construction significantly impacts the price. Sterling silver spoons, for instance, will be considerably more expensive than spoons made from stainless steel or other base metals. The weight of the silver, the purity (measured in karats), and any additional embellishments like plating or gemstone inlays all contribute to the final cost. Gucci might also utilize more unusual materials like bone china or high-grade resin for specific collections, each influencing the price differently.
* Design and Collection: Different collections will feature distinct designs and price points. A spoon from a limited-edition collaboration with a renowned artist or designer will command a much higher price than a spoon from a standard collection. Intricate detailing, unique engravings, or the incorporation of Gucci's iconic patterns (like the interlocking G logo) will also influence the price. The more elaborate the design, the greater the craftsmanship involved, and therefore, the higher the price.
* Retailer and Location: The price of Gucci espresso spoons may vary slightly depending on the retailer. Authorized Gucci boutiques, department stores carrying Gucci lines, and online retailers may have different pricing strategies. Geographical location also plays a role, as factors like import duties, taxes, and currency exchange rates can influence the final price for consumers in different regions.
